Summary |
Investigative reporter Donal MacIntyre brings his unique and gripping insight into the dangerous underworld of some of the world's most well-known and notorious destinations. From race riots in Paris, drug trafficking in Istanbul to kidnappings in Mexico City, this exciting new series utilises a gritty journalistic edge and goes beyond tourist city guides and holiday brochures. Join Donal on his revealing journey as he uncovers the dark secrets that lie beneath, and reveals the identities of the masterminds and innocent victims involved in these terrible events. |
Prague: Prague is an elegant and cultured city, but it's also a place where sex is for sale and women here are forced to work as prostitutes by traffickers. It's a town where even cab drivers carry guns and gangsters fiercely protect their trade -- Paris: Donal is in a city on the edge, somewhere a conflict can occur without warning. A place where violent crime is nearly three times the national average and where anyone can get caught in the mayhem -- Odessa: Odessa, a friendly town with a thriving nightlife that celebrates diversity. But beneath the surface, there's a culture of fear and intimidation, and a lucrative trade in deadly weapons -- Dublin: Donal is in town gripped by a local gang war, where a billion year old drug trade is fueling the rivalry and the authorities are unable to cope. Donal goes back to his hometown to find out why the city he grew up in is tearing itself apart -- Istanbul: Donal MacIntyre reveals the Turkish city of Istanbul's role as part of the 'Balkan Route' of the European heroin trade, talking to producers, dealers and police officers. |
